Compliance Case Studies

Kroger image
KROGER

Integrates on-premises warehouse data into Google BigQuery using Informatica IDMC for AI-driven stock analytics in hybrid cloud setup.

Reduced analytics time from hours to minutes.
Walmart image
WALMART

Deploys AI algorithms for demand forecasting and inventory optimization across hybrid cloud infrastructure in logistics processes.

Achieved 20% increase in inventory turnover.
Ace Hardware image
ACE HARDWARE

Integrates POS data from 1,500 locations with wholesale systems using Informatica for AI-powered financial analysis in hybrid cloud.

Increased profit margins through optimized pricing.

AI Use Case vs ROI Timeline

AI Use Case Description Typical ROI Timeline Expected ROI Impact
Personalized Shopping Experiences AI analyzes customer data to provide tailored product recommendations. For example, a retail app suggests items based on past purchases, increasing conversion rates. This results in enhanced customer satisfaction and loyalty. 6-12 months High
Inventory Optimization Using AI algorithms to predict stock levels and automate reordering processes. For example, implementing a system that monitors sales trends and adjusts stock accordingly can reduce overstock and stockouts, saving costs. 12-18 months Medium-High
Fraud Detection and Prevention AI systems can analyze transactions in real-time to identify and flag suspicious activities. For example, an online retailer uses AI to monitor purchasing patterns, preventing fraudulent transactions and enhancing security. 6-12 months High
Dynamic Pricing Strategies AI tools analyze market trends and competitor pricing to adjust product prices dynamically. For example, a retailer uses AI to lower prices during peak shopping times, maximizing sales and improving revenue. 6-12 months Medium-High
